Room mazes
This maze activity serves to pratice some names related to furniture. Students should know the name of the object on the other side of the maze otherwise just finding the way is not enough.They have to match the object with its name.

Classified ads - Apartments for rent
Classified ads from the Montreal Mirror to practice furniture vocabulary. Students can discuss which apartment they would rent and why. Can also be used to role-play a conversation between the tenant and the landlord.

Inside the house: Living room
A worksheet where students have to match the words with the pictures of the furniture.
You can also cut the sheet in halves and do pair work where students compare the furniture in the two living rooms (the sofa is bigger, the coffee table is round, the window is smaller etc...)
